Ingredients

  • 2 cups sugar
  • 1 cup crisco
  • 6 - eggs
  • 2 cups cake flour
  • 1 tablespoon butternut flavoring
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la flavoring

How To Make butternut pound cake (#8)

  • Step 1
    Cream sugar and Crisco together with electric mixer.
  • Step 2
    Add eggs 1 at a time.
  • Step 3
    Sift flour; add 1 tablespoon at a time to sugar-egg mixture.
  • Step 4
    Add flavorings; mix well.
  • Step 5
    Pour batter into a greased pound cake pan.
  • Step 6
    Bake for 1 hour at 350 degrees. Mrs. J. T. Brown Moorhead Church of God LWWB Moorhead, Mississippi
